From kde-commits Mon Aug 31 22:42:56 2015 From: Alexander Potashev Date: Mon, 31 Aug 2015 22:42:56 +0000 To: kde-commits Subject: [libkexiv2/frameworks] src: Use Q_DECL_HIDDEN to unexport private classes Message-Id: X-MARC-Message: https://marc.info/?l=kde-commits&m=144106099107538 Git commit b5cfd9b22e3e55fa3ddf9e558a22c6be465f2592 by Alexander Potashev. Committed on 31/08/2015 at 22:53. Pushed by aspotashev into branch 'frameworks'. Use Q_DECL_HIDDEN to unexport private classes M +1 -1 src/altlangstredit.cpp M +1 -1 src/countryselector.cpp M +2 -2 src/kexiv2_p.h M +1 -1 src/kexiv2previews.cpp M +1 -1 src/msgtextedit.cpp M +1 -1 src/subjectwidget.cpp http://commits.kde.org/libkexiv2/b5cfd9b22e3e55fa3ddf9e558a22c6be465f2592 diff --git a/src/altlangstredit.cpp b/src/altlangstredit.cpp index 1def85d..a0609cf 100644 --- a/src/altlangstredit.cpp +++ b/src/altlangstredit.cpp @@ -48,7 +48,7 @@ namespace KExiv2Iface { = -class AltLangStrEdit::Private +class Q_DECL_HIDDEN AltLangStrEdit::Private { public: = diff --git a/src/countryselector.cpp b/src/countryselector.cpp index c44d9b8..6cf8581 100644 --- a/src/countryselector.cpp +++ b/src/countryselector.cpp @@ -40,7 +40,7 @@ namespace KExiv2Iface { = -class CountrySelector::Private +class Q_DECL_HIDDEN CountrySelector::Private { public: = diff --git a/src/kexiv2_p.h b/src/kexiv2_p.h index ff25bd0..cafd544 100644 --- a/src/kexiv2_p.h +++ b/src/kexiv2_p.h @@ -103,7 +103,7 @@ namespace KExiv2Iface { = -class KExiv2Data::Private : public QSharedData +class Q_DECL_HIDDEN KExiv2Data::Private : public QSharedData { public: = @@ -124,7 +124,7 @@ public: = // -----------------------------------------------------------------------= --- = -class KExiv2::Private +class Q_DECL_HIDDEN KExiv2::Private { public: = diff --git a/src/kexiv2previews.cpp b/src/kexiv2previews.cpp index a8892ab..eed6477 100644 --- a/src/kexiv2previews.cpp +++ b/src/kexiv2previews.cpp @@ -35,7 +35,7 @@ namespace KExiv2Iface { = -class KExiv2Previews::Private +class Q_DECL_HIDDEN KExiv2Previews::Private { public: = diff --git a/src/msgtextedit.cpp b/src/msgtextedit.cpp index 6beb552..2961c8e 100644 --- a/src/msgtextedit.cpp +++ b/src/msgtextedit.cpp @@ -33,7 +33,7 @@ namespace KExiv2Iface { = -class MsgTextEdit::Private +class Q_DECL_HIDDEN MsgTextEdit::Private { public: = diff --git a/src/subjectwidget.cpp b/src/subjectwidget.cpp index 7e274c5..33ef5fa 100644 --- a/src/subjectwidget.cpp +++ b/src/subjectwidget.cpp @@ -55,7 +55,7 @@ namespace KExiv2Iface { = -class SubjectWidget::Private +class Q_DECL_HIDDEN SubjectWidget::Private { public: =20